CVE-2014-3276

14
FAUCET Score

CVE-2014-3276 describes a denial-of-service vulnerability affecting Cisco Identity Services Engine (ISE) versions 1.2(.1 patch 2) and earlier. This flaw allows remote authenticated users to trigger a RADIUS outage by sending specially crafted RADIUS accounting packets from multiple network access devices, leading to deadlock conditions. With a CVSS score of 4.0 (AV:N/AC:L/Au:S/C:N/I:N/A:P), it is considered a low-severity issue, requiring authentication and having a partial impact on availability. There is no evidence of active exploitation, public exploit code (Metasploit, Nuclei, ExploitDB), or significant community discussion or media coverage surrounding this vulnerability.
